Man arrested on warrants in Belleville

By Hailey MacDonald Sep 23, 2025 | 9:56 AM

A call about an unwanted person in Belleville led to an arrest Monday night.

Belleville Police responded to the city’s east end around 11:15 p.m. and found a male lying at the entrance of a building.

Further investigation revealed he was wanted on an outstanding arrest warrant.

A 45-year-old Belleville man of no fixed address was arrested and charged with failure to attend court.

He was held for a bail hearing.
